当前位置: 首页 > wzjs >正文

自己怎么做农好产品网站网络服务平台

自己怎么做农好产品网站,网络服务平台,阜阳做网站的网络公司,做微网站的第三方背景:interactive_slam是一款可用于离线优化点云地图算法。部署安装容易出问题,这里记录一下。 一、安装基本流程 绝大部分跟着readme走,g2o安装使用apt安装 interactive_slam depends on the following libraries:GL3W GLFW Dear ImGui p…

背景:interactive_slam是一款可用于离线优化点云地图算法。部署安装容易出问题,这里记录一下。

一、安装基本流程

绝大部分跟着readme走,g2o安装使用apt安装

interactive_slam depends on the following libraries:GL3W
GLFW
Dear ImGui
portable-file-dialog
OpenMP
PCL
g2o
# for ROS noetic
sudo apt-get install libglm-dev libglfw3-dev
sudo apt-get install libsuitesparse-dev libeigen3-dev
sudo apt-get install ros-noetic-geodesy ros-noetic-pcl-ros ros-noetic-nmea-msgs 
# Install g2o from original source code 本人使用的是apt安装g2o,在踩坑记录中会说到
git clone https://github.com/RainerKuemmerle/g2o.git
cd g2o
mkdir build 
cd build
cmake ../
make
sudo make install
# Install Ceres Library
git clone https://ceres-solver.googlesource.com/ceres-solver
# Install all dependencies
# CMake
sudo apt-get install cmake
# google-glog + gflags
sudo apt-get install libgoogle-glog-dev libgflags-dev
# Use ATLAS for BLAS & LAPACK
sudo apt-get install libatlas-base-dev
# Eigen3
sudo apt-get install libeigen3-dev
cd ~/catkin_ws/src
git clone https://github.com/koide3/ndt_omp
git clone https://github.com/koide3/hdl_graph_slam
git clone https://github.com/koide3/odometry_saver
git clone https://github.com/SMRT-AIST/fast_gicp --recursive
git clone https://github.com/SMRT-AIST/interactive_slam --recursivecd ~/catkin_ws
catkin_make -DCMAKE_BUILD_TYPE=Release

二、踩坑记录

1、编译出现g2o报错

CMake Error: The following variables are used in this project, but they are set to NOTFOUND.
Please set them or make sure they are set and tested correctly in the CMake files:
G2O_CORE_LIBRARYlinked by target "hdl_graph_slam_nodelet" in directory /home/ylh/code_ws/interactiveSlam_ws/src/hdl_graph_slam
G2O_SOLVER_CHOLMODlinked by target "hdl_graph_slam_nodelet" in directory /home/ylh/code_ws/interactiveSlam_ws/src/hdl_graph_slam
G2O_SOLVER_CSPARSElinked by target "hdl_graph_slam_nodelet" in directory /home/ylh/code_ws/interactiveSlam_ws/src/hdl_graph_slam
G2O_SOLVER_PCGlinked by target "hdl_graph_slam_nodelet" in directory /home/ylh/code_ws/interactiveSlam_ws/src/hdl_graph_slam
G2O_STUFF_LIBRARYlinked by target "hdl_graph_slam_nodelet" in directory /home/ylh/code_ws/interactiveSlam_ws/src/hdl_graph_slam
G2O_TYPES_DATAlinked by target "hdl_graph_slam_nodelet" in directory /home/ylh/code_ws/interactiveSlam_ws/src/hdl_graph_slam
G2O_TYPES_SLAM3Dlinked by target "hdl_graph_slam_nodelet" in directory /home/ylh/code_ws/interactiveSlam_ws/src/hdl_graph_slam
G2O_TYPES_SLAM3D_ADDONSlinked by target "hdl_graph_slam_nodelet" in directory /home/ylh/code_ws/interactiveSlam_ws/src/hdl_graph_slam

原因:没有找到对应的g2o版本
解决方式

sudo apt install ros-noetic-libg2o

参考

2、提示第三方依赖找不到

interactive_slam/thirdparty/imgui 等找不到
原因:子库没有正常拉取
在interactive_slam目录下运行

git submodule update --init --recursive

若出现错误,多运行几次

3、工作空间一次性编译混乱报错

原来方式

catkin_make -DCMAKE_BUILD_TYPE=Release

使用编译方式,单个包编译

catkin_make -DCATKIN_WHITELIST_PACKAGES="odometry_saver"
catkin_make -DCATKIN_WHITELIST_PACKAGES="ndt_omp"
catkin_make -DCATKIN_WHITELIST_PACKAGES="fast_gicp"
catkin_make -DCATKIN_WHITELIST_PACKAGES="hdl_graph_slam"
catkin_make -DCATKIN_WHITELIST_PACKAGES="interactive_slam"

###################
好记性不如烂笔头
积跬步期千里
觉得不错的话,记得点赞收藏

http://www.dtcms.com/wzjs/386044.html

相关文章:

  • 网站建设一个月做十单今天头条新闻
  • 做seo需要会网站开发吗产品推广方式
  • wordpress查看湖南企业seo优化报价
  • wordpress英文模板沈阳专业seo排名优化公司
  • 潍坊做网站建设的公司湖州网站seo
  • 深圳网站建设推广论坛福建seo学校
  • 免费 支付宝购物网站模版个人免费网站创建入口
  • 国外免费空间网站申请北京网站营销seo方案
  • 网站首页代码在哪里西安网络seo公司
  • 政协网站建设种子搜索神器 bt 下载
  • 网站建设公司哪家强优化推广网站排名
  • 卡盟网站怎么做武汉关键词排名推广
  • 自己做装修网站免费域名注册平台有哪些
  • 哪些网站使用wordpress网站整体优化
  • 免费隐私网站推广app免费推广引流怎么做
  • 汽车做网站太原关键词优化公司
  • 致力于做服务更好的网站建设公司信息发布推广平台
  • 网站如何做区域屏蔽代码网页代码大全
  • 做养生哪个网站有客人免费b站推广入口2023
  • 网站开发形式头条今日头条
  • 营口做网站的公司免费建网站
  • 做企业网站的供应商seo网站推广助理
  • 五屏网站建设哪家好注册网站多少钱
  • xps13适合网站开发吗我们公司想做网络推广
  • 做单页网站需要做什么的seo查询
  • 广东高端网站建设sem外包
  • seo方案新乡网站seo
  • 海盐市网站建设百度搜索关键词统计
  • 用vb做网站四种营销策略
  • 大型网站故障外贸网站建设 google